| Citations: | 5 - 0 self |
@MISC{Despeyroux00ahigher-order,
author = {Joëlle Despeyroux},
title = {A Higher-Order Specification of the π-Calculus},
year = {2000}
}
We present a formalization of a typed pi-calculus in the Calculus of Inductive Constructions. We give the rules for type-checking and for evaluation and formalize a proof of type preservation in the Coq system. The encoding of the pi-calculus in Coq uses Coq fonctions to represent bindings of variables. This kind of encoding is called a higher-order specication. It provides a concise description of the calculus, leading to simple proofs. The specification we propose for the pi-calculus formalizes communication by means of function application.
Developed at and hosted by The College of Information Sciences and Technology
© 2007-2010 The Pennsylvania State University
